Developer access should be simple. It should be the same in staging, testing, and production. Yet too often, access rules drift. One environment has a missing permission. Another has a rogue admin role. The result: wasted time, security gaps, and broken deployments.
Environment-wide uniform access ends that chaos. It means a single, consistent access model across every environment. One source of truth. One way to know that if a developer can read logs in staging, they can read them in production—if policy allows. No surprises at deploy time. No permission errors after a hotfix.
For teams, uniform access reduces friction between developers, security, and operations. No more firefighting when a pipeline fails because a service account doesn’t match across environments. No more shadow permissions creeping in over time. Security stays predictable without slowing velocity.
With environment-wide uniform access, onboarding is fast. New developers get immediate clarity: here are your roles, here is what you can do, here is where you can do it. Offboarding is clean, with a single place to revoke all access. Audit logs make sense. Compliance work drops from days to minutes.
The key is to design your developer access layer so it is environment-aware but rules-consistent. Use policy-as-code to manage permissions. Automate syncs between environments. Continuously verify alignment so no environment drifts.
The benefits compound. Faster delivery. Stronger security. Lower cognitive load. Less context-switching between environments. A shared language between engineering and compliance.
You can see environment-wide uniform access in action without building it yourself. hoop.dev makes it live in minutes. Set up once, apply it everywhere, and end the pain of mismatched permissions. Try it now and see what consistent access feels like.